Output 52312f52772fbf341c33d7a4f773331b9f685cd92c99ac37e04cd8a705d5710b:2

value
21347000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f01314764d6e2a1d7e1ad1505606ad85729555 OP_EQUAL
address
MRrUGhYMw9Wy5ks5AiUgJeLMtXfQ8v8gu8
transaction
52312f52772fbf341c33d7a4f773331b9f685cd92c99ac37e04cd8a705d5710b
spent
true